当前位置 : 主页 > 编程语言 > java >

对比json过滤

来源:互联网 收集:自由互联 发布时间:2022-07-04
临时记录 在做两个环境对比的时候,有时候需要过滤字段做对比,可以使用 JsonPath 中的delete方法来过滤: 参考代码: //body 是需要过滤全部字段 DocumentContext parse = JsonPath.parse(body); Do

临时记录

在做两个环境对比的时候,有时候需要过滤字段做对比,可以使用 JsonPath 中的delete方法来过滤:

参考代码:

//body 是需要过滤全部字段
DocumentContext parse = JsonPath.parse(body);
DocumentContext delete = parse.delete("$.catelogyId"); //需要过滤的字段
Object json = delete.json(); //获取整改字段
System.out.println(JSONObject.toJSONString(json)); //输出

通过这样就能把不要的数据过滤出去。



上一篇:java零基础入门-Java反射机制
下一篇:没有了
网友评论